24#include <stdio.h>
25#include <stdlib.h>
26#include <X11/Xlib.h>
27#include "glx_common.h"
28
29Display *
30get_display_or_skip(void)
31{
32 Display *dpy = XOpenDisplay(NULL);
33
34 if (!dpy) {
35 fputs(s: "couldn't open display\n", stderr);
36 exit(status: 77);
37 }
38
39 return dpy;
40}
41
42XVisualInfo *
43get_glx_visual(Display *dpy)
44{
45 XVisualInfo *visinfo;
46 int attrib[] = {
47 GLX_RGBA,
48 GLX_RED_SIZE, 1,
49 GLX_GREEN_SIZE, 1,
50 GLX_BLUE_SIZE, 1,
51 GLX_DOUBLEBUFFER,
52 None
53 };
54 int screen = DefaultScreen(dpy);
55
56 visinfo = glXChooseVisual(dpy, screen, attrib);
57 if (visinfo == NULL) {
58 fputs(s: "Couldn't get an RGBA, double-buffered visual\n", stderr);
59 exit(status: 1);
60 }
61
62 return visinfo;
63}
64
65Window
66get_glx_window(Display *dpy, XVisualInfo *visinfo, bool map)
67{
68 XSetWindowAttributes window_attr;
69 unsigned long mask;
70 int screen = DefaultScreen(dpy);
71 Window root_win = RootWindow(dpy, screen);
72 Window win;
73
74 window_attr.background_pixel = 0;
75 window_attr.border_pixel = 0;
76 window_attr.colormap = XCreateColormap(dpy, root_win,
77 visinfo->visual, AllocNone);
78 window_attr.event_mask = StructureNotifyMask | ExposureMask |
79 KeyPressMask;
80 mask = CWBackPixel | CWBorderPixel | CWColormap | CWEventMask;
81 win = XCreateWindow(dpy, root_win, 0, 0,
82 10, 10, /* width, height */
83 0, visinfo->depth, InputOutput,
84 visinfo->visual, mask, &window_attr);
85
86 return win;
87}
88
89void
90make_glx_context_current_or_skip(Display *dpy)
91{
92 GLXContext ctx;
93 XVisualInfo *visinfo = get_glx_visual(dpy);
94 Window win = get_glx_window(dpy, visinfo, false);
95
96 ctx = glXCreateContext(dpy, visinfo, False, True);
97 if (ctx == None) {
98 fputs(s: "glXCreateContext failed\n", stderr);
99 exit(status: 1);
100 }
101
102 glXMakeCurrent(dpy, win, ctx);
103}
104
105GLXFBConfig
106get_fbconfig_for_visinfo(Display *dpy, XVisualInfo *visinfo)
107{
108 int i, nconfigs;
109 GLXFBConfig ret = None, *configs;
110
111 configs = glXGetFBConfigs(dpy, visinfo->screen, &nconfigs);
112 if (!configs)
113 return None;
114
115 for (i = 0; i < nconfigs; i++) {
116 int v;
117
118 if (glXGetFBConfigAttrib(dpy, configs[i], GLX_VISUAL_ID, &v))
119 continue;
120
121 if (v == visinfo->visualid) {
122 ret = configs[i];
123 break;
124 }
125 }
126
127 XFree(configs);
128 return ret;
129}
